EmphasisWord 列挙型
定義
重要
一部の情報は、リリース前に大きく変更される可能性があるプレリリースされた製品に関するものです。 Microsoft は、ここに記載されている情報について、明示または黙示を問わず、一切保証しません。
特定の EmphasisWord
の TextFragment
の値を列挙します。
public enum class EmphasisWord
public enum EmphasisWord
type EmphasisWord =
Public Enum EmphasisWord
- 継承
フィールド
Default | 0 | 強調のエンジン固有の既定レベルを示します。 |
Moderate | 2 | 中程度の強調を示します。 |
None | 3 | 強調が指定されていないことを示します。 |
Reduced | 4 | 強調が抑えられていることを示します。 |
Strong | 1 | 強い強調を示します。 |
注釈
強調という単語は、 のインスタンスの プロパティによって返される オブジェクトの FragmentState プロパティを介してStateEmphasisインスタンスTextFragmentに設定TextFragmentされます。
各合成音声エンジンは、強調をレンダリングする方法を自由に決定できます。強調の性質は、言語、方言、性別、または声によって異なります。
と の両方EmphasisWordは、インスタンスで FragmentState をEmphasis設定または取得するときに使用EmphasisBreakできます。
2 つの値は、 の実際の値が 0 以上であり、 のEmphasisWordEmphasisBreak値がすべて 0 未満であること、および インスタンスの プロパティによって返される オブジェクトの プロパティFragmentStateによってAction返される のTtsEngineAction値を使用することによってState区別できます。 詳細については、、および Emphasisを参照してくださいAction。
適用対象
.NET